Transparent Hands, with the sponsorship of Packages Foundation, organized a free medical camp and preventive healthcare session at the Biomass Purchase Centre, Kasur Road, Dhing Shah, Kasur. The primary objective of this camp held on December 26, 2024, was to provide essential medical assistance to the underserved community of Kasur.

Free Consultations, Medicines, and Diagnostic Tests

A total of 439 deserving patients received free consultations from our expert doctors. Besides this, the patients received free medicines and underwent various diagnostic tests including:

  •         Diabetes tests
  •         Uric acid tests
  •         Hepatitis B and C screenings
  •         Cholesterol tests
  •         Ultrasound scans
  •         Blood pressure checkups

 Diagnostic Tests Breakdown

Diagnostic test Number of Tests
HBV screening 23
HCV screening 23
Cholesterol test 01
Uric acid test 12
BSR 44
Ultrasound scans 13
TOTAL 116

 

Most Common Diseases

The patients received consultations for a variety of diseases, including but not limited to:

  •         Fever, cough, flu, and chest congestion
  •         Seasonal allergies and scabies
  •         Asthma, backache, and joint pain
  •         Migraine and kidney problems
  •         Diabetes and high blood pressure
  •         Abdominal pain, diarrhea, and acidity

Preventive Healthcare Session

In addition to these services, one of our expert doctors held a preventive healthcare session to educate the attendees about the prevention and management of Hepatitis C.

Medical Camp Team

The medical camp was managed by a dedicated team of 15 members, including:

  •         1 Supervisor
  •         4 Doctors (2 Males, 2 Females)
  •         1 Lab Technician
  •         2 Pharmacists
  •         2  Crew Members
  •         1 Staff Nurse
  •         1 Photographer
  •         3 Volunteers
